Scale fiber leadership Digi Spain Telecom operates with a leading fiber network claimed as the fastest in Spain by Ookla, serving over 11.4 million customers and reaching 14.2 million homes. This presents an opportunity to upsell enterprise-grade connectivity, managed services, and premium bandwidth to large corporate clients and regional businesses looking for resilient, high-speed links.
Cross-border expansion The company is part of a multinational group with operations in Romania, Portugal, Italy, Belgium, and the UK. This offers a pathway for multi-country enterprise deals, data routing and unified communications services across borders, as well as partnerships and managed service contracts leveraging existing footprint.
